What was interesting was Return to Arkham's Arkam City. There was a patch that Digital Foundry found enabled beast mode with uncapped frame rates reaching 40s-50s, but a 2nd patch was released that capped it at 30. Well you can install off disk without any patches and to me at least it does seem at least 30 with beast mode. I am not measuring the frame rates. There's no need. By the way, the external drive feature works very well. Almost as good as MS. When you remove the drive the game is installed on you just get a nice exclamation mark and when you run it tells you to insert the drive.
